Filing 79 ORDER granting in part plaintiffs' motion for attorney's fees (Doc. 76 ) and awarding fees and costs in the amount of $103,606.00. As amended, IT IS ORDERED GRANTING the joint motion to approve settlement (Doc. 76 ). IT IS FURTHER ORDERED DISMISSING this action with prejudice, with each party to bear its fees and costs except as provided in this order. Signed by Senior Judge Frederick J Martone on 12/19/13. (LSP) |
Filing 77 ORDER: IT IS ORDERED DENYING the parties' joint motion seeking to stay pending Rule 16 deadlines 76 . IT IS FURTHER ORDERED that the parties shall submit, on or before December 12, 2013, a memorandum, not exceeding 5 pages in length, and providing support for the reasonableness of the requested fee. (See attached PDF for further details). Signed by Senior Judge Frederick J Martone on 12/9/13. (JAMA) |
Filing 48 ORDER granting 34 plaintiffs' Motion for conditional FLSA class certification. See PDF document for details. Signed by Senior Judge Frederick J Martone on 5/31/13.(LSP) |
